Output 3ab8053d2bb82cd65080585f78bda1b7963b79b77cad5af3ec5581c10108d6e2:22

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efec74968f1c77f321ffaf0d518a64966f832000 OP_EQUAL
address
AEJsRSwFeSw7jmZiLZynfwaAGY6rDpKPTE
transaction
3ab8053d2bb82cd65080585f78bda1b7963b79b77cad5af3ec5581c10108d6e2